FEL Trading Ltd. – Hospitality Supervisor
FEL Trading Ltd. (FEL-T) is the trading arm of Filmhouse (Edinburgh) Ltd., a new charity established to relaunch and operate Filmhouse, Scotland’s leading cultural cinema. Our vision is for Filmhouse to be a world-class cinema for Scotland’s capital, connecting people with a range of films from around the world, as well as providing a welcoming space to eat, drink and socialise in the city. After significant progress in fundraising and planning, we are now underway with a major renovation of the premises at 88 Lothian Road, and plan to reopen the cinema in June 2025.
An intrinsic part of the newly reopened Filmhouse is its 100-cover bar and restaurant, which will offer a dynamic, varied and welcoming experience for cinemagoers and the general public, from 10 am until 10 pm every day.
The menu will offer a small number of breakfast options, before moving on to the all-day a la carte consisting of small plates and platters designed for sharing alongside classic mains. An extended brunch service will be available on Sunday mornings into early afternoon. The bar will feature a seasonal cocktail menu and an extensive wine list, as well as spotlighting local beers and spirits, with a strong non-alcoholic range, and great coffee.
